T-Rex Facts

Tyrannosaurus literally means 'tyrant lizard' and the most well-known species of this Dinosaur is of course the scary Tyrannosaurus rex (the word rex means king).

The name Tyrannosaurus rex is usually shortened to T-Rex. The T-Rex lived 68 to 65 million years ago and was a land Dinosaur.

The Tyrannosaurus was a bipedal (stood on two legs) carnivore (ate meat) with a massive skull balanced by a long, heavy tail. The T-Rex had huge back legs and relatively small arms.

It was one of the larger land predetors measuring 13 metres (43 ft) in length and up to 4 metres (13 ft) tall and weighed up to 6.8 tons.

There are over 30 specimens of T-Rex fossils that have been identified, (some are almost intact skeletons).

The T-Rex stole the leading role in Jurassic Park and became a favourite with children in the late 90's.
